  • Doesnt it hurt when you grip the pole with your inner thighs? Cause when i try it hurts like a bitch

  • @sasuke4490 haha yeah... you sort of just get used to it after a while. When we first learn, we tend to apply a little too much pressure which makes it really uncomfortable. As you get more confidence you won't have to squeeze quite so hard... but there is always going to be some discomfortsince your skin pulling as it holds your weight... keep working on it! =)
